Arkansas experiences a humid subtropical climate, meaning humidity levels can significantly affect flooring choices, especially during long, warm summers. Materials like solid hardwood can expand and contract with these moisture changes, potentially leading to issues if not properly acclimated and installed. What is the best flooring for the money in Arkansas?

For excellent value in Arkansas, luxury vinyl plank (LVP) and durable laminate are top choices. These materials handle the state's humidity well and offer resistance to moisture and wear, making them ideal for homes in Little Rock. They provide a stylish, updated look without the premium cost of solid hardwood.

Which is better, vinyl plank or laminate?

Vinyl plank (LVP) often has an advantage in Arkansas due to its superior water resistance, making it ideal for the humid climate and areas prone to spills. While laminate can be a more budget-friendly option, LVP generally offers greater resilience against moisture and environmental shifts common in the state.
